FDA Issues Warning About the Dangers of Hand Sanitizers With Methanol
Methanol is not an acceptable active ingredient for hand sanitizers and must not be used due to its toxic effects.

Grants Available for Small Business in PA
The COVID-19 Relief Pennsylvania Statewide Small Business Assistance program will provide grants ranging from $5,000 to $50,000 to small businesses that have been economically impacted by the COVID-19 pandemic.
